What is SaaS ERP migration governance for platform-to-back-office process alignment?
SaaS ERP migration governance is the management system that aligns customer-facing platform operations with finance, procurement, fulfillment, support, compliance, and reporting processes during an ERP transition. In practice, it defines who makes decisions, which processes are standardized, how integrations are controlled, what risks are escalated, and how business outcomes are measured. For enterprise teams, the goal is not simply to replace systems. The goal is to create a reliable operating model where platform events such as subscriptions, usage, orders, renewals, service delivery, and support actions flow into back-office processes without manual reconciliation, policy gaps, or reporting delays.
This matters because many SaaS businesses scale the front office faster than the back office. Product, billing, CRM, support, and data platforms often evolve independently, while ERP remains underused or fragmented. Migration becomes the moment when hidden process debt surfaces. Governance provides the structure to resolve that debt deliberately rather than carrying it into a new cloud ERP environment.
Why does platform-to-back-office alignment determine migration success?
Alignment determines whether the ERP becomes a source of control or another layer of complexity. If platform workflows and ERP processes are misaligned, teams face revenue leakage, delayed invoicing, inconsistent customer records, weak audit trails, and manual workarounds that erode confidence after go-live. When alignment is designed upfront, the ERP supports scalable order-to-cash, procure-to-pay, record-to-report, and service operations with clearer accountability and better data quality.
Executives should view this as an operating model decision, not a software configuration exercise. The migration must answer which business events originate in the platform, which controls belong in ERP, where approvals occur, how exceptions are handled, and which system owns the master record for customers, products, contracts, pricing, taxes, and financial dimensions.
When should governance begin in an ERP migration program?
Governance should begin before solution selection is finalized and before process design workshops start. Early governance prevents teams from making local design choices that later conflict with enterprise controls, integration constraints, or compliance requirements. The most effective programs establish a steering committee, PMO cadence, architecture review path, and design authority during discovery so that scope, priorities, and trade-offs are visible from the start.
A practical trigger is the moment the organization recognizes that platform growth has outpaced back-office maturity. That usually appears as billing exceptions, delayed close cycles, fragmented reporting, onboarding friction, or rising implementation risk across multiple business units. Starting governance early allows the program to separate strategic requirements from legacy habits.
How should leaders structure the governance model?
The strongest governance models combine executive sponsorship with disciplined working-level control. The steering committee should own business outcomes, funding, policy decisions, and cross-functional escalation. The PMO should manage scope, dependencies, RAID logs, milestones, and communication. Enterprise architecture should govern integration patterns, security, identity and access management, and environment standards. Process owners should approve future-state workflows and control points. This structure keeps strategic decisions at the top while ensuring design quality at the delivery layer.
- Assign explicit decision rights for process design, data ownership, integration standards, security controls, and cutover approval.
- Use a single governance calendar that connects steering reviews, design authority, testing readiness, training readiness, and go-live checkpoints.
| Governance Layer | Primary Responsibility |
|---|---|
| Executive Steering Committee | Owns business case, strategic priorities, funding, policy decisions, and major escalations |
| PMO and Program Management | Controls scope, timeline, dependencies, RAID management, status reporting, and stakeholder coordination |
| Enterprise Architecture | Approves integration patterns, security model, environment standards, and scalability decisions |
| Process Owners | Define future-state workflows, controls, KPIs, and exception handling |
| Implementation Delivery Team | Builds, tests, migrates, documents, and supports execution against approved designs |
What should discovery and assessment answer before design begins?
Discovery should answer where process fragmentation exists, which business events drive ERP transactions, what data quality issues threaten migration, and which integrations are business critical. It should also identify regulatory obligations, reporting dependencies, customer onboarding impacts, and operational constraints such as close calendars or service-level commitments. Without this baseline, teams often design around assumptions rather than evidence.
A useful assessment maps the current platform journey to back-office outcomes. For example, a subscription change in the platform may affect billing schedules, revenue recognition inputs, support entitlements, tax treatment, and renewal forecasting. Governance ensures those downstream effects are visible and owned. This is where implementation partners and system integrators add value by translating technical flows into business control requirements.
How do teams decide what to standardize versus what to preserve?
The decision framework should favor standardization where processes are common, control-heavy, or low in strategic differentiation. Finance close, approval routing, vendor controls, and core master data governance usually benefit from standardization. Platform-specific workflows that directly support product delivery, customer experience, or differentiated pricing may require preservation or carefully designed extensions. The key is to avoid customizing ERP to mimic every legacy exception.
A strong rule is to preserve what creates market advantage, standardize what creates operational discipline, and redesign what creates friction between the two. This approach reduces technical debt while protecting business agility. It also helps CIOs and PMOs defend scope decisions when stakeholders request one-off configurations.
What architecture principles reduce migration risk?
Migration risk falls when architecture is simple, explicit, and governed. API-first integration is usually the preferred pattern because it supports clearer ownership, better observability, and easier change control than unmanaged file exchanges or point-to-point logic. Master data ownership should be defined by domain, not convenience. Identity and access management should be role-based and aligned to segregation-of-duties requirements. Monitoring should cover transaction failures, latency, reconciliation exceptions, and security events from day one.
For cloud-native environments, teams should also evaluate scalability and operational support requirements. Multi-tenant SaaS may accelerate standardization and lower administrative overhead, while dedicated cloud models may better fit stricter control or integration needs. Supporting technologies such as Kubernetes, Docker, PostgreSQL, and Redis are only relevant if they materially affect integration hosting, performance, resilience, or managed cloud services responsibilities.
How should the implementation roadmap be sequenced?
The roadmap should sequence business risk before technical convenience. Start with discovery, governance setup, and future-state process design. Then confirm data domains, integration architecture, security model, and testing strategy before build accelerates. Migration waves should reflect business readiness, not just module availability. If order capture, billing, and revenue inputs are tightly coupled, splitting them across poorly timed phases can create temporary control gaps that are more expensive than a coordinated release.
A phased roadmap still works well when each phase has a coherent business outcome. For example, one phase may stabilize finance and reporting, while a later phase expands automation across customer onboarding or service delivery. The roadmap should include formal readiness gates for design sign-off, data quality, integration testing, training completion, and cutover approval.
| Program Phase | Key Governance Question |
|---|---|
| Discovery and Assessment | Do we understand current-state process debt, data risks, and business priorities? |
| Solution Design | Have future-state processes, ownership, controls, and integration patterns been approved? |
| Build and Test | Are defects, dependencies, and exception scenarios visible and managed? |
| Operational Readiness | Can the business support the new process, roles, controls, and support model? |
| Go-Live and Hypercare | Are cutover decisions, issue triage, and stabilization metrics governed daily? |
What migration strategy best supports continuity and control?
The best migration strategy is the one that protects business continuity while preserving data integrity and control. For many enterprises, that means a staged migration with clear coexistence rules rather than a purely technical lift-and-shift. Historical data should be migrated based on reporting, audit, and operational need, not habit. Open transactions, active contracts, customer balances, and critical master data usually require the highest confidence and validation effort.
Governance should define reconciliation standards, cutover ownership, rollback criteria, and exception handling before migration rehearsals begin. This is especially important where platform transactions continue during cutover windows. Teams need explicit rules for transaction freezes, delta loads, and post-cutover validation so that finance, operations, and customer-facing teams are working from the same playbook.
How do change management, training, and user adoption affect ROI?
They affect ROI directly because process alignment only creates value when people execute the new model consistently. Change management should explain why processes are changing, which decisions are now governed differently, and how roles will operate after go-live. Training should be role-based, scenario-based, and timed close enough to go-live that users retain it. User adoption should be measured through task completion, exception rates, support demand, and policy compliance rather than attendance alone.
- Train by business scenario such as quote-to-cash, subscription amendment, procurement approval, period close, and customer onboarding rather than by menu navigation alone.
- Create a support model that combines super users, process owners, and implementation partners during hypercare so adoption issues are resolved quickly and consistently.

What defines operational readiness and go-live readiness?
Operational readiness means the business can run the new process safely, not just that the system passed testing. Readiness includes support procedures, access provisioning, monitoring, reconciliations, issue triage, business continuity plans, and documented ownership for recurring tasks. Go-live readiness is narrower. It confirms that cutover activities, data loads, integrations, training completion, and command-center support are in place for the transition event.
Executives should require evidence, not optimism. That includes unresolved defect thresholds, dry-run results, support staffing plans, and sign-off from process owners who will carry accountability after the project team steps back. Programs fail when go-live is treated as a calendar milestone instead of a controlled business event.
What common mistakes undermine governance in SaaS ERP migration?
The most common mistake is treating ERP migration as a technology replacement instead of a business operating model redesign. Other frequent errors include weak process ownership, late integration decisions, unclear master data governance, underfunded testing, and training that focuses on screens rather than end-to-end work. Another major issue is allowing platform teams and back-office teams to optimize separately, which creates local efficiency but enterprise inconsistency.
There are also trade-offs leaders must manage openly. Faster timelines may reduce design depth. Heavy standardization may improve control but limit local flexibility. Broad phase-one scope may accelerate transformation but increase cutover risk. Governance does not remove these trade-offs. It makes them explicit so executives can choose deliberately.
How should leaders measure business outcomes after go-live?
Post-implementation measurement should focus on operational performance, control quality, and business scalability. Useful indicators include invoice cycle time, close duration, exception volume, manual journal reliance, onboarding throughput, integration failure rates, support ticket trends, and user adoption by role. The right KPI set depends on the original business case, but every metric should connect to a process owner and a remediation path.
Optimization should begin during hypercare, not months later. Early findings often reveal where workflow automation, reporting refinement, or policy adjustments can unlock additional value.
